Planning ahead to reduce the risk of detrimental effects to migratory birds, and their nests and eggs : CW66-324/2013
If you are active on land or in the water in Canada, you need to be aware of the legal obligations regarding the protection of migratory birds, including the prohibition against disturbing or destroying the nests and eggs of migratory birds.
